    Job Summary and Mission

    This job contributes to Starbucks success by developing tactical and strategic supply plans and establishing inventory levels for assigned production materials or finished goods to achieve customer service, supply chain and financial objectives. Ensures that the right product is in the right place at the right time in the right quantities to meet customer demand. Models and acts in accordance with Starbucks guiding principles.

    Summary of Key Responsibilities

    Responsibilities and essential job functions include but are not limited to the following:

    • Assists in mentoring team members on systems and processes. May provide training on systems and processes.
    • Conducts ongoing development of inventory strategies to determine cost-effective use of inventory investment while maximizing inventory turns and meeting service level targets. Identifies and recommends opportunities to reduce costs and prepare for future growth. Identifies capacity gaps. Recommends changes to sourcing. May develop and maintain buy plans and submit and monitor purchase orders. May prepare out-of-stock and other analyses to facilitate cost and service improvements.
    • Develops short- and long-term supply plans to balance the demand forecast with cost, efficiency and capacity constraints. Optimizes the flow of product through the supply chain.
    • Establishes and maintains supportive relationships with customers, suppliers and team partners to ensure effective communication of strategic and tactical issues. Serves as a liaison between demand forecast and supply chain partners.
    • Participates as a planning representative on cross-functional project teams. Supports timely project completion through performance measurement reports and forecasting process development and improvement.
    • Uses planning system tools to effectively and efficiently create tactical and strategic inventory and supply solutions. Leads system development and enhancement.
